 HTC Brand: VB-8205 Vibration Meter

 

  • Measures Velocity, Acceleration, Displacement, Rpm, Frequency For Acceleration
  • Lcd Digital Display
  • 4 Digit Display
  • Used For Periodic Measurement, To Detect Out Of Balance, Misalignment And Other Mechanical Faults In Rotating Machines.
  • Easy On Site Vibration Machinery For Quality Control, Commissioning And Predictive Maintenance Purpose
  • Individual High Quality Accelerometer For Accurate And Repeatable Measurement
  • Bearing Condition Monitoring Function
  • Lightweight And Easy To Use.
  • Wide Frequency Range (10hz To 10khz) In Acceleration Mode.
  • Ac Output Socket For Headphone And Recording
  • Pc Interface : Rs232c For Statistics And Printing
  • Optional Headphones For Use As Electronic Stethoscope
  • High Sensitivity Piezoelectric Accelerometer

Technical Specifications

- Acceleration 10Hz-1KHz (Mode1) 0.1 ~ 200 m/s² 0.3 ~ 200ft/s²
10Hz-10KHz (Mode 10) 0.3-200ft/ms² 0.3-1312ft/ms²
- Velocity 10Hz-1KHz 0.01 ~ 40 cm/s 0.000 ~ 16.00 inch/s
True RMS 0.004-16.0inch
- Displacement 10Hz-1KHz 0.001 ~ 4mm 0.04-160 mil
- RPM (revolution) : 60 ~ 99,990r/min
- Frequency : 1 ~ 20 KHz

Application

vibration meters are used in many installations and machines as well as in the development of products, such as tools or components, to measure vibrations and oscillations. Its measurements provide the following parameters: vibration acceleration, vibration velocity and vibration displacement.
